Understanding Return to Player (RTP)

RTP is a key metric indicating the percentage of wagered money that a game returns to players over time. In speed modes, maintaining a high RTP—often around 97% as seen in modern examples like Aviamasters—ensures that despite the rapid pace, the game remains fair and efficient. A game with a high RTP is designed to optimize player experience by balancing the thrill of quick play with long-term fairness, which is crucial for sustaining trust and engagement.

Case Study: Aviamasters Game Rules

A modern illustration of speed mode mechanics can be seen in Aviamasters, which features an overall RTP of Overall RTP of approximately 97%. During gameplay, players collect rockets (which effectively act as ÷2 multipliers), add numbers (+), and apply multipliers (×) while aircraft are in flight, creating a fast-paced environment where decisions must be made swiftly. The game employs certified RNG to ensure fairness, making each flight unpredictable yet statistically balanced, exemplifying how speed and fairness can coexist.

Implementation Challenges

Implementing balanced speed modes in live environments involves technical challenges such as latency management, real-time RNG verification, and maintaining system stability under high loads. Developers must also continuously monitor player feedback and adjust mechanics to prevent exploitative behaviors, ensuring the gaming experience remains fair and engaging.
